Department of Education projects and programs need to have appropriate monitoring and evaluation activity. Evaluations, reviews, pilots or trials are distinct from systematic ongoing monitoring and reporting and require special reporting activity. The Program Governance Group considers the Department’s activity in these areas on a regular basis.

Animals can enrich students’ learning experiences, however schools must adhere to consistent and high quality practices for the care and use of animals. Staff are to adhere to the processes of the Schools Animal Ethics Committee for the use of animals for any scientific teaching activity and/or adhere to the processes of Agricultural Education for the use of animals on school farms.
